Constraints & risks

What could stop you in Tyagarah

100% of lots are bushfire-prone — a bushfire assessment is likely required; also: 37.7% of lots intersect a Threatened Ecological Community; 0.9% of lots are exposed to projected sea-level rise.

Suburb-wide percentages — your specific lot may have all, some, or none of these.

FAQs

Common questions about Tyagarah

What's the zoning in Tyagarah 2481?

Tyagarah is dominated by the RU2 (Rural Landscape) zone, which covers 83 of 106 lots (79%). The full mix is: RU2 Rural Landscape (79%), C2 Centre Support (9%), C3 Commercial Core (7%), RU1 Primary Production (3%), C1 Local Centre (3%).

What's the building height limit in Tyagarah?

Across Tyagarah, the average maximum building height is 9.0 m. Height is set per zone in the Local Environmental Plan (LEP) and can be varied by overlays and schedules. For the exact control on a specific address, generate a planning report.

Can I build a granny flat in Tyagarah?

Most lots in Tyagarah aren't eligible for a granny flat under SEPP (Housing) 2021 — typically because the dominant zoning (RU2) doesn't permit it, or lot sizes fall below the minimum. Always verify on the specific address.

What's the median property price in Tyagarah?

The median sale price in Tyagarah over the past 24 months is $1,400,000, across 2 sales. Median unimproved land value is $1,510,000.

What's the median rent in Tyagarah?

Median weekly rent for a house in Tyagarah is $975. Gross rental yield works out to 4.2%.

What's the development application approval rate in Byron Shire Council?

Byron Shire Council decided 6 development applications for Tyagarah addresses over the past 24 months, with 4 approved (67% approval rate). Average processing time is 43 days. Processing time depends heavily on application complexity, council backlog, and whether the application requires referral to other agencies.

What planning constraints apply in Tyagarah?

Across Tyagarah, 100.0% bushfire-prone. These are suburb-wide percentages — every lot has its own combination. A planning report on a specific address shows exactly which controls apply.

What's the development potential of Tyagarah?

0 of 106 lots in Tyagarah show identifiable development potential — under-developed for the planning controls, eligible for a granny flat, or capable of subdivision. Average rezoning signal score: 2.0 / 100.
